I make all my nieces and nephews 1st birthday smash cakes and I learned how to make French macarons when we were perpetually in the house in 2020. ➡️What advice do you have for someone who is about to apply to a new job? 💡Some of the basics; read the job description and check out the company. If you can find someone on LinkedIn who is currently doing the job, it never hurts to reach out to see if they would talk with you about it. Once you have an #interview with a recruiter, come prepared with questions. So many times, I will talk to candidates who don’t have any questions about the role they are interviewing for. Coming to an interview with a curious mindset is always helpful, the more information you can glean from the conversation, the better. It helps you to evaluate if the role is something you would want to do day in and day out. The other big thing I recommend is #networking! I know it can be tough sometimes, but we always say in our organization, good people know good people! You never know who you might know who can help hinge you to meet someone who has an opportunity for you that you wouldn’t have known about if you didn’t ask. A lot of people are open to helping others get opportunities, I recommend networking and utilizing LinkedIn as a tool to help you gather more information about an organization to help you prepare for those interviews as you move through the hiring process within an organization. ➡️Why do you love working at Carolina Handling? 💡I love working at CHL because of the people I get to work with! Check out the #recap of our June 20, 2024 groundbreaking for our new regional facility at Speedway Industrial & Technology Park in Pickens County, South Carolina. Scheduled to open in spring 2025, the new building will bring together warehouse and office space from our four Upstate SC area facilities under one roof. 🎉🛠️👏
